With the plethora of mobile apps now available for astronomy applications, it's hard to keep track of them all. Thanks to astronomer Andy Fraknoi and the American Astronomical Society there's

now a catalog for that

. "This catalog is a first attempt to make a list of those of particular interest to astronomy educators,"

wrote Fraknoi

.

The catalog, published by the Astronomy Education Review, includes a short description and reviews of some -- but not all -- the apps to help people distinguish which app will best cover their needs. However, "the number of apps is fast outpacing the ability of reviewers to keep up," Fraknoi said, adding that suggestions and additions for this catalog are most welcome.

Nancy Atkinson is a space journalist and author with a passion for telling the stories of people involved in space exploration and astronomy. She is currently retired from daily writing, but worked at Universe Today for 20 years as a writer and editor. She also contributed articles to The Planetary Society, Ad Astra (National Space Society), New Scientist and many other online outlets.

Her 2019 book, "Eight Years to the Moon: The History of the Apollo Missions,” shares the untold stories of engineers and scientists who worked behind the scenes to make the Apollo program so successful, despite the daunting odds against it. Her first book “Incredible Stories From Space: A Behind-the-Scenes Look at the Missions Changing Our View of the Cosmos” (2016) tells the stories of 37 scientists and engineers that work on several current NASA robotic missions to explore the solar system and beyond.

Nancy is also a NASA/JPL Solar System Ambassador, and through this program, she has the opportunity to share her passion of space and astronomy with children and adults through presentations and programs. Nancy's personal website is nancyatkinson.com
